What is MetroCluster and when would you consider it?

Explanation:
MetroCluster is a disaster recovery setup that uses synchronous replication between two storage clusters at separate sites to provide very high availability and zero data loss. Because writes are confirmed at both sites before they’re acknowledged to the host, the Recovery Point Objective (RPO) is effectively zero, which is crucial for mission-critical workloads. It’s designed for metro distances where network latency is low enough to keep the two sites in lockstep, but if the sites are too far apart, maintaining true synchronous replication becomes impractical and asynchronous options are used instead. You’d consider it when you must keep applications online and protect against site failures, with two data centers in reasonable proximity and the network and budget to support a dedicated inter-site link and coordinated failover. It’s a comprehensive DR solution for workloads like databases and virtualized environments, not a data encryption feature, a cloud file-sharing service, or simply a fast inter-site network.
